I got snookered into this project last spring lol.
Bough a used race car in pieces :)
A good friend is putting back together and did most of the work
with help from a few friends, exhuast is being done now and
a week away from staarting in for first time in years.
few more odds and ends it will be ready for shake down at track :)

Different set up, tube frame car, back end is Nissan 200sx
front is Honda, with a Honda engine. Guy who built had different ideas :)

Got this back today running, some wiring done wrong and computer is toast
so sourcing new one of those and then install hondata to run programing and V-tech part of engine,
Engine is solid, and works great.

Setting up to send off for suspension set up, bit of body work, then a wrap
set of tire and ready to go, sounds easy right :unsure: :oops::LOL:
 
Have extended lug nuts ordered, new shifter, few new reservoir tanks for brakes
proper race tow hooks, fire extinguisher and some other odds and ends,
after making it prettier, its off to have suspension set up :)

then if all is right in the world, off to the track for a shake down / test day
